Hi and thanks for your help. The phone is connected to power and wifi and I cannot get off the inital setting up screen as this is the first time I have switched the phone on. I have tried selecting an older back up to restore the new phone to, but I get a message saying that there is a problem with that and I need to use the latest back up, which was created today. I updated my old phone over the weekend to the latest iOS update and it appears that the new phone is not working off the same update. Hence I cannot set up the new phone.
If the backup is from a higher IOS version then you cannot restore from that backup with a lower IOS version iPhone.
Therein lies my problem - can you advise how I set the new phone up then at all?
Many thanks
I too, had the same problem! My solution was to set iphone5 up as a new phone, update the software and then restore. When you start the process again, you can then restore from your latest backup!
I hope that all makes sense! Good luck!
